PHONOGRAPHS AID EXPLORERS IN ABYSSINIA American Expedition Wins Confidence of Tribes. r;-- r ;vr,< NAIROBI. Africa. June 27Modern electrical and sound devices helped an expedition from the Field Museum. Chicago, to win the confidence of the reticent Abyssinians, nd their support during explorations in that country. The expedition of seven Americans has returned here after several months in the heart, of practically unknown regions in Abyssinia. The explorers brought, with them trange stories of their experiences among the Abyssianians, who are known tfor their * dislike of foreigners. Tile Americans won the interest and confidence of tribesmen by demonstrating phonographs and electric lights, and also secured the friendship of Ras TafTari. the nation's king regent since last October. Ras Taffari. who has been active in transforming the political system of hLs country, also extended a '•arm welcome to the Americans and sanctioned their explorations in Abyssinia, besides asking them to assist in bringing outside capital with which to develop the famous King Solomon gold mines. Members of the expedition said the wealth of Abyssinia is almost unbelievable. They were shown the second largest deposits of platinum in the world as well as the King Solomon mines.
